We did not get called off the road. We must have had some communication because I remember them telling us to keep moving. If anyone refused to let us in sheet as (that I don't remember). Cell phones were around. but not like today. I knew my wife would not be watching tv, so I didn't bother to try and call her. One of my stops was at GE Space division, and they turned me away. A secure fenced facility.

I was at American Express Travel making a delivery when I learned of this. Remember all day people in officed having a tv in their reception area with all office people watching. UPS was somewhat productive that day, but most companies were not. Also remember UPS trying to move air packages by ground due to fact all flights were grounded.
